| Quinta de Santana estate
is a 100 acres working farm which produces wine, honey, fruit, vegetables and timber.
A feature of the Quinta is the small private Chapel in the grounds which
dates back to 1633. The Quinta is also used as a venue for local weddings. The outbuildings have been converted into 2 charming
self catering country cottages.
The Quinta is well located,
30 kilometers north of Lisbon and 25 kilometres to the long, sandy beaches
of the west coast of Portugal.
The cottages are situated in the nucleus of the Quinta next to the winery, main house of the owners and 17th century chapel. The Accommodation comprises: Adega House is a conversion of the old wine distillery and is next to the impressive old 'Adega' (wine cellar) with its massive old oak barrels and wine troughs. The cottage has its own driveway from the village road, leading through to a cobbled courtyard with an outside sitting area, the perfect place to eat out in the shade of olive trees on hot days. The accommodation is all
located on the ground floor and this cottage has an entrance hall / corridor.
It is comfortably furnished, retaining the charms of a small, typical Portuguese
house.
The kitchen is fully equipped with a 4 ring gas hob, oven, microwave and fridge/freezer. There is a cosy corner bench around the kitchen table, as an alternative to the large outside dining table on the terrace. There are 2 twin bedrooms sharing 1 bathroom featuring a bath with overhead shower. A double sofa bed is also available.
The Adega House is all in one level, so suited for older guests. However there are no special facilities for wheelchair users. Caseiro House is situated next to the chapel and the accommodation is located on the first floor. It overlooks the mature garden with palm trees and a cobbled road leading into the village. There is a small veranda
which is large enough for candle-lit dinners and has fantastic views of
the estate's vineyards and eucalyptus trees.
The rooms are comfortably furnished, the sitting room features a wood-burning stove (no longer in use) and the kitchen is equipped with gas hob, electric oven, dishwasher, microwave and fridge/freezer. There is laundry service on request. There are 3 twin bedrooms and a boxroom. One bedroom has an ensuite bathroom. There is an additional bathroom with an antique iron bath and an overhead shower. The sitting room is spacious and bright and is equipped with satellite TV, DVD player and CD/MP3 player. This cottage also benefits from wireless internet access. The Caseiro house is up a flight of stairs, so not suitable for those with mobility problems. The third cottage is known as The Lemon Garden which used to be the livery stables. It is situated in a charming, cobbled lemon orchard and is separated from the Quinta yard by forged iron gates. The cottage is shaded by a mature plane tree which ensures shade even on the hottest days. A private driveway and gate give easy access to the village. The kitchen and bathrooms have been modernised and the living room features a large open fireplace. The kitchen is equipped with microwave, dishwasher, electric ceramic glass hob, oven, fridge/freezer, coffee maker and kettle. There is a washing machine at teh rear of the building. This lovely cottage is comfortably furnished in typical Portuguese style and, a particular feature are the 'coffin lid' wodden ceilings. There are three double bedrooms, one with a large king-size bed and another with a smaller French bed. Two of the bedrooms have patio doors leading to the front courtyard. One of the bathrooms has an iron bath with an overhead shower, there is also a separate shower room with toilet. This cottage has a large, enclosed terrace with cobblestones and lemon trees and, a private area with barbecue for dining outdoors. Guests at the 3 cottages
share the large swimming pool which measures 13 meters by 8 metres and
is 0.5 to 2.2 meters in depth. The swimming pool is surrounded by lawn area and is just a short walk from the cottages.
There is a washing machine in the main house which can be used on request. Facilities include metered central heating, garden / terrace furniture and a cot and highchair on request. The nearby village of Gradil offers basic shopping, post office and restaurants, all within easy walking distance. For sightseeing, the area
is in the middle of many interesting places to visit within an hours drive. In addition, there are local markets, the annual horse fair at Golega, local bull fights, and other individual sites of beauty and historic interest. The local coastal town of Ericeira is approximately 25 minutes drive and has excellent fish and seafood restaurants. Quinta de Santana is approximately 30 minutes from Lisbon airport. |
